Walkers enjoying the sunshine are being urged to stay safe along the Sussex coast. Since Government guidance changed to allow people to travel for unlimited exercise, there has been an increase in visitors to the area’s iconic white chalk cliffs. There are currently 166 Conservation Areas within the South Downs National Park and we are now consulting on the possibility of a new one, which would be the first ever designated by the National Park Authority.
